Interrogez l'API gratuite pour trouver un article citant un autre article
Vous aurez besoin de Docker : voyez comment installer Docker ici
Vous aurez également besoin de docker-compose :
sudo apt install docker-compose
git clone https://github.com/TheoSourget/citation_finder.git
cd citation_finder
docker compose up -d --build
docker compose down
Vous avez accès au site Web à l'adresse : http://localhost:8501/
Dans cette section, vous pouvez remplir le DOI de l'article et choisir la source à partir de laquelle nous rechercherons la citation de cet article.
Une fois les informations renseignées cliquez sur le bouton de recherche pour calculer l'extraction des citations, celle-ci peut être longue selon la source et le nombre de citations. Une fois l'extraction terminée, la liste s'affiche comme indiqué ci-dessous et vous pouvez télécharger le résultat sous forme de fichier CSV avec le bouton situé sous la liste.
Vous pouvez également voir quelques informations sur les citations sous la liste des citations.
Dans cette section, vous pouvez rechercher des articles en utilisant des concepts/balises et/ou des mots-clés dans le résumé. Cette section utilise uniquement l'API OpenAlex pour trouver le résumé.
Choisissez d'abord les concepts que vous souhaitez retrouver, si vous sélectionnez plusieurs étiquettes, les papiers devront tous les respecter. Vous pouvez ensuite sélectionner la période à rechercher et une limite de temps de recherche. Notez que le délai est d'un an et non de la totalité de la période sélectionnée.
Et enfin, vous pouvez saisir quelques mots-clés à rechercher dans le résumé. Si vous mettez plusieurs mots-clés, un article ne devra en respecter qu'un seul pour être listé dans les résultats.
Vous trouverez dans la liste le résumé de l'article ainsi qu'un lien vers une version en libre accès du texte intégral si elle existe.